Understanding Bad Credit Loans

A large online lender to help you understand what terms and costs you agree to, we look at one such example from Loan Away. We’ve redacted the borrower’s name for privacy.

This client borrowed $3,000 for 36 months as per the Loan Away agreement. The contracted interest had been 45.90%. Usury legislation in Ontario prohibit loans above 60%. Because this is certainly not a quick payday loan, these guidelines use. Therefore while ridiculously expenses, this rate of interest is completely appropriate.

Loan providers have to reveal the price of credit, that has been carried out by Loan Away. Over 3 years, the borrower consented to spend $2,495.77 in interest for a $3,000 loan.

So just why do individuals simply take these loans out? The solution is definitely a appealing repayment schedule. Lenders will organize payments around your paycheque. Weekly or biweekly re payments can appear– that payday loans in Oregon is quite low affordable.

In cases like this, the debtor contracted to cover $71.02 bi-weekly. The sad facts are that a $71 payment every pay looks really appealing when compared to ongoing anxiety of collection telephone calls, being threatened having a wage garnishment, or worrying about eviction for rental arrears.

Of course it stopped here, for most people, this could be high priced yet not catastrophic. However the expenses don’t stop there.

Most of these funding businesses encourage or need that the debtor carry some kind of insurance coverage from the loan such as for example loan protection insurance or life or impairment insurance into the title regarding the loan provider. This will include thousands in extra costs, often surpassing the interest that is actual.

The borrower this insurance was required either through their own plan, or via the lender in the case of EasyLoan.

More often than not, the financial institution knows the debtor doesn’t have this insurance by themselves, meaning purchasing such insurance coverage through the lending company.

The additional insurance coverage premium are priced at the debtor one more $53.42 within our actual instance biweekly including HST or $4,266.76 over 36 months on a $3,000 loan.

Whenever the math is done by you, this $3,000 funding loan are priced at $6,763 in interest and costs over 36 months, a lot more than double the total amount lent.

We now have seen a substantial boost in the utilization of high-cost funding loans among greatly indebted borrowers. While we’ve utilized the example Loan Away, these are typically definitely not the company that is only installment loans at rates of of 36% or maybe more.
